Anonymous wrote:I do not know anything about Blink, but I would dig deeply into their terms of service and privacy policy.
For Ring, read the terms of service very carefully, especially the small print, Basically any data the camera sees belongs to them, not to you. And their privacy policy basically says you do not have any privacy. It also says that both ToS and PP can be changed at any time.
Not saying don’t do it, but I am saying do understand exactly what you will and won’t get…
This is the reason that I only have cameras for the outside. There is no expectation of privacy on the street and I couldn't care less who owns the footage. In my home, however....
